Transaction 7fdafa80ed24da110ccf3351ca18452466c20b51fd84cc3c8d3f26b936dae1ae
1 Input
1 Output
-
7fdafa80ed24da110ccf3351ca18452466c20b51fd84cc3c8d3f26b936dae1ae:0
- value
- 1528678
- script pubkey
- OP_0 OP_PUSHBYTES_20 85b64a3cbc4cb7a2b3ae5e0d2ae714f3ed49fb11
- address
- bc1qskmy509ufjm69vawtcxj4ec570k5n7c3us0m9h